Serghei Lisiy Leads 143 Players Into Day 2 of the Little One for One Drop

Serghei Lisiy
Serghei Lisiy

Serghei Lisiy leads 143 players into Day 2 of Event #8: €1,111 Little One for One Drop No-Limit Hold'em tournament. He enters the day with 463,000 and is one of two players with over 400,000 entering the day.

Allen Kessler bagged a stack as well. He will bring 42,000 into Day 2 and is looking for another deep run, or at least another cash to add to his already impressive history at the WSOP.

The field should reach the money shortly after the start of Day 2 which restarts at 1 p.m. local time. The payout information will be posted shortly.

The players will finish the remaining 24 minutes of level 14 and play one-hour levels down to the final table. There is a little wiggle room in the schedule depending on the exact numbers as the Day 2 field is whittled down to the final day.

Two Down; Duda Doubles

Level 14 : 1,500/3,000, 500 ante

Tomas Fara and Konstiantyn Tupalo were among the first casualties of the day while Willem de Jong moved all in over the top of a bet of 7,500 by Maria Lampropulos on the {Q-Diamonds}{7-Clubs}{5-Clubs} flop. Lampropulos folded and de Jong flashed the {Q-Clubs}.

Antonin Duda was all in and at risk for 45,000 on the flop of {K-Hearts}{10-Diamonds}{9-Spades} and called the shove by Egor Terekhin with {A-Clubs}{A-Spades}. His opponent had {J-Spades}{8-Hearts} for the open-ended straight draw and the {J-Clubs} turn and {5-Clubs} river were blanks.

Sorry For the River, Forsman Eliminated

Level 14 : 1,500/3,000, 500 ante

"Good hand sir," Willem De Jong said to his opponent, "I'm sorry for the river."

De Jong had just gotten all in behind with {a-}{q-} against the {a-}{k-} of his John Forsman on the {a-Hearts}{6-Clubs}{2-Clubs} flop. The turn paired the board with the {6-Diamonds} and the river was the {q-Spades} and just like that De Jong took the lead, won the hand and eliminated Forsman.
